Fire Safety Requirements for STRA

Short-term rental properties must meet minimum fire safety standards, including:

Working smoke alarms (AS 3786 compliant)

Safe exit paths and access to exits

Clear evacuation information for guests

Emergency contact details displayed

Fire extinguishers or fire blankets where required

Fire safety signage and instructions
